Mi Quang - Quang Nam's Famous Specialty
Mi Quang, Quang Nam's renowned specialty, is a dish no one visiting Central Vietnam should miss. Its soft, smooth noodles, made from thinly sliced rice paper, are combined with a rich broth crafted from fresh ingredients like chicken, shrimp, snakehead fish, or frog, creating an unforgettable flavor.

The dish wouldn't be complete without crispy grilled rice crackers, spicy chili, a hint of sourness from lime, and the distinctive aroma of roasted peanuts. Fresh vegetables like shredded water spinach, bean sprouts, and banana blossoms add a sweet crunch, ensuring every bite of Mi Quang is bursting with flavor, regardless of how much broth is added. Mi Quang is more than just a meal; it's a vital part of Central Vietnam's cultural identity, captivating diners from the very first mouthful.
Cao Lau - A Delicious Quang Nam Dish You'll Love
Looking for a Quang Nam specialty to try and buy as a gift? Cao Lau is a famous specialty of Quang Nam, especially Hoi An, known for its rich and unique flavor. The Cao Lau noodles are golden, chewy, and made from rice soaked in water from Ba Le well and ash from Cham Islands, giving them a distinct character compared to other noodle varieties.

Unlike Mi Quang, Cao Lau doesn't come with a broth but is enjoyed with char siu pork and a savory sauce drizzled over, accompanied by crispy pork cracklings, delivering a rich, fatty flavor. The fresh herbs, consisting only of young mustard greens and bitter herbs, help balance the dish. Cao Lau is more than just a meal; it's a part of Hoi An Ancient Town's culture and history, a must-try dish when visiting Quang Nam.

Cau Mong Grilled Veal (Be Thui Cau Mong) - An Irresistible Quang Nam Dish
Be Thui, the famous specialty of Cau Mong village, is a source of pride for its local residents. This dish stands out due to the careful selection of 5-month-old calves, which are then roasted over straw grass growing along the Thu Bon River, imparting a unique natural aroma.
The grilled veal has a rosy red color, is tender, and boasts a vibrant yellow skin that is never dry, retaining its sweet moisture. The flavor of Be Thui is incredibly delicious, without any smoky aftertaste, a testament to the meticulous care and long-standing expertise of the people of Cau Mong, making this dish truly unique and unforgettable.

Grilled Flying Fish (Ca Chuon Nuong)
Rang Beach, located in Tam Quang commune, Nui Thanh district, Quang Nam province, is not only famous for its pristine beauty but also known as the 'flying fish capital,' home to many varieties such as cliff flying fish, offshore flying fish, deep-sea flying fish, large flying fish, and green flying fish. Among the countless delicious dishes made from flying fish, grilled flying fish (Ca Chuon Nuong) always holds a special place, requiring meticulousness and finesse from the chef.

To create the rich flavor of Quang-style grilled flying fish, fresh fish are selected, cleaned, and then sun-dried slightly until firm. The marinade is elaborately prepared, consisting of crushed shallots, pounded fresh turmeric, finely minced lemongrass, rock salt, sugar, and Tien Phuoc green peppercorns – ingredients that embody the distinct flavors of Quang Nam. After marinating for about 15 minutes, each fish is placed on a grill over hot charcoal, releasing an intoxicating aroma.
Grilled flying fish is not only delicious due to its firm, sweet flesh but also becomes perfect when paired with rice paper, fresh herbs, and spicy chili fish sauce. With one taste, you'll fully experience the flavors of the sea and the rustic, genuine character of the people of Quang Nam.
Cassava Noodles (Pho San)
Pho San (cassava noodles) is a renowned specialty of Dong Phu town (Que Son district, Quang Nam province), a dish that embodies the rustic soul of Quang Nam with its simple, countryside yet uniquely flavorful taste. The highlight of this dish lies in its main ingredient: cassava – a familiar agricultural product skillfully processed by locals into golden, dried cassava noodle sheets, resembling sun-dried cassava nets, evoking the peaceful image of Que Son village.
Pho San can be prepared in many diverse dishes, each with its own distinct character. While Pho San served with mackerel or tuna broth offers a delicate sweetness from the sea, Pho San mixed with silkworm pupae and banana blossoms has a rustic charm that diners will never forget. Notably, when soaked, the cassava noodles become lightly chewy and are combined with seasonings like fish sauce, fresh herbs, and peanuts, creating a perfectly harmonious flavor.
Beyond its appealing preparation, Pho San also serves as a meaningful Quang Nam-style gift for visitors. Each dried cassava noodle sheet is not just a specialty but also a story of the local culture and the people's love for their work. Taking Pho San home as a gift means bringing back not only a distinctive flavor but also a piece of Que Son's sunshine, wind, and human warmth, allowing anyone to feel the special warmth and significance of this dish.

Dai Loc Rice Paper - An Irresistible Quang Nam Specialty
Dai Loc Rice Paper is a renowned snack from Quang Nam, having become a local culinary icon with its uniquely unforgettable flavor. Made from rice flour, tapioca flour, and sesame seeds, the rice paper here boasts a crispy texture and a distinctive aroma, creating a unique gastronomic experience when paired with dishes like coconut pulp, banh xeo (savory pancakes), or pork rolls with fermented anchovy sauce.
More than just an everyday food, Dai Loc Rice Paper is also a top choice for specialty souvenirs. This product comes in two types, each offering a different way to enjoy it: the thick variety is usually grilled until fragrant and crispy, served with spicy chili sauce or used in mixed dishes; the thin variety is suitable for dipping in water, pairing perfectly with pork and fresh herbs in rolls.
For the people of Quang Nam, Dai Loc Rice Paper is not merely food but a source of cultural pride, embodying the spirit of their homeland in every sheet. It's a meaningful gift often chosen to convey affection to family, friends, or colleagues.
Visitors can easily find Dai Loc Rice Paper at markets, specialty stores, or grocery shops in Quang Nam. To optimize costs and ensure the desired quantity, many recommend buying rice paper by weight, which is both economical and suitable for those who wish to take a lot home as gifts. A simple sheet of rice paper, yet it holds the sincerity and culinary essence of Quang Nam, is sure to delight anyone fortunate enough to taste it.

Banh It La Gai (Ramie Leaf Cake)
Looking for a Quang Nam specialty to try and buy as a gift? Hoi An's Banh It La Gai (ramie leaf cake), with its sweet flavor and distinctive dark color, is a famous culinary gift that attracts all visitors. Made from glutinous rice flour, stir-fried green beans, and ramie leaves, the cake offers a perfect combination of the chewy texture from the ramie leaves and the rich, nutty flavor of the bean filling.
Beyond the sweet version, Hoi An also offers a savory Banh It, with a filling of carrots and wood ear mushrooms, providing a diverse choice for diners. Despite its simple preparation, Banh It La Gai holds a rich, unforgettable flavor, making it a must-try specialty when visiting Quang Nam.

Hong Dao Wine (Ruou Hong Dao)
Looking for a Quang Nam specialty to try and buy as a gift? Quang Nam's Hong Dao Wine (Ruou Hong Dao) stands out with its delicate color and unique aroma. When you taste it, you'll first feel a stimulating mild spiciness, followed by a gentle, pleasant sweetness that makes it hard to stop. Made from Ba Ren pink sticky rice and aged in earthenware jars, the wine embodies a traditional, warm, and rich flavor. Often featured during festivals, Tet holidays, and important events, Hong Dao Wine is a meaningful gift to give to family and friends, fostering love and kinship.
